在渲染页面时禁用动画可以通过以下方法实现:
- CSS样式表中禁用动画:可以通过在元素的CSS样式中添加
animation: none !important;
来禁用动画效果。这会覆盖任何已定义的动画效果。 - JavaScript脚本中禁用动画:可以使用JavaScript来操作DOM元素的样式属性,通过更改
animation
属性为none
来禁用动画效果。例如,使用document.getElementById('elementId').style.animation = 'none';
将禁用指定元素的动画效果。 - jQuery库中禁用动画:如果你使用jQuery库来操作DOM元素,可以使用
stop()
方法来停止正在运行的动画,并将动画设置为立即完成。例如,使用$('#elementId').stop(true, true);
将停止指定元素上的所有动画。
禁用动画的场景和优势:
- 提升用户体验:在某些情况下,动画效果可能会干扰用户对网页内容的浏览和交互。禁用动画可以提高页面加载速度,降低用户的注意力分散,增强用户体验。
- 节省带宽和资源:动画通常需要大量的带宽和计算资源来实时渲染和更新。在网络连接较慢或设备性能有限的情况下,禁用动画可以减少数据传输和资源消耗,提升页面加载性能。
- 遵循可访问性要求:某些用户可能对动画敏感或有视觉障碍。禁用动画可以使网站更易于访问和可用,符合可访问性的要求。
腾讯云相关产品和产品介绍链接地址:
- 产品名称:腾讯云静态文件托管
- 产品介绍链接:腾讯云静态文件托管
- 优势:腾讯云静态文件托管提供了快速、安全、稳定的全球加速访问服务,可以轻松部署和管理静态文件,并且提供了高达100TB的免费流量。
- 应用场景:适用于各种网站和应用程序的静态资源(如HTML、CSS、JavaScript、图片等)存储和分发。
请注意,本答案没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,如有需要可以自行查阅相关资料。